Handover Note — Cleaning Access, Perrin Court

Maia, passing this on before my leave. The contractor cleaning team from Glintwell Services covers Perrin Court each weekday evening from 19:00. They must enter through the rear service door, sign the contractor log, and avoid the server corridor entirely. The rear door lock was rekeyed on Monday, so please give the crew the new door code listed below.

badge for yawep-tajof: bdg-N-32

**Q: How is the Mirelight profile store sharded, and what does that mean for access control?**

A: Profiles are split across 64 shards keyed by a salted hash of the account ID. The salt lives in Vaultkeep and rotates quarterly. No shard holds a full user record; auth tokens are scoped to a single shard, so a compromised node cannot enumerate the whole store. Cross-shard queries require the aggregator role, which is audited. For the current threat model doc, contact the Mirelight data-platform lead.

escalation mailbox, kaweg-kahif: druwyn.sordor@nelvroworks.corp

Onboarding note for the weekly eng sync: the Lumetra Swift SDK now matches the Kotlin SDK on retry semantics and offline queueing, but batch upload remains Kotlin-only until the Fernwood release. Parity tests run nightly against the Corvid staging gateway. To reproduce locally, point both SDKs at Corvid staging using the key below.

app token of tagug-hahaf = kto2_9v